labelimg闪退是为什么
时间: 2024-10-01 19:00:23 浏览: 22
LabelImg是一个广泛用于图像标注工具,如果它突然闪退,可能是由以下几个原因导致:
1. **软件兼容性**:LabelImg需要特定版本的操作系统和Python环境才能运行,如果您的系统配置不满足最低要求,可能会引发闪退。
2. **缺失依赖**:程序可能缺少必要的库或插件,比如OpenCV、PIL等,这可能导致应用无法正常工作。
3. **安装错误**:安装过程中可能存在文件损坏或者路径设置不当的情况,这会影响程序的启动。
4. **资源不足**:如果电脑内存不足或磁盘空间不足,也可能造成应用响应缓慢甚至崩溃。
5. **更新冲突**:如果新版本的LabelImg与您当前使用的某些软件有冲突,也可能会触发闪退。
6. **病毒或恶意软件**:有时候恶意软件会干扰应用程序的正常运行。
要解决这个问题,您可以尝试以下步骤:
1. 检查并确保所有必需的软件和库已正确安装。
2. 更新到最新稳定版,并确认是否解决了问题。
3. 关闭其他可能占用大量资源的应用,增加LabelImg的运行空间。
4. 如果是安装包问题,尝试卸载后重新安装。
5. 使用杀毒软件扫描系统,排除病毒或恶意软件。
相关问题
labelimg闪退什么原因
labelimg闪退的原因可能是以下几种:
1. 图片路径错误:labelimg打开时需要选择图片所在的文件夹,如果选择的文件夹中没有图片或者图片路径错误,labelimg就会闪退。
2. 图片格式错误:labelimg只支持常见的图片格式,如jpg、png等。如果打开的图片格式不被支持,就会导致闪退。
3. 环境问题:labelimg是用Python编写的程序,需要依赖一些Python库。如果你的Python环境或者所需Python库没有安装好,也会导致labelimg闪退。
4. 版本兼容性问题:labelimg只支持特定版本的Python和所需Python库,如果与你当前的Python版本或者Python库版本不兼容,就会导致闪退。
如果你遇到了labelimg闪退的问题,可以检查以上几点,看看是否能够解决问题。
labelImg闪退
labelImg闪退可能有多种原因,以下是一些可能导致闪退的常见问题和解决方法[^1]:
1. Python版本不兼容:labelImg可能需要特定版本的Python才能正常运行。如果你的Python版本与labelImg要求的版本不匹配,可能会导致闪退。解决方法是确保你的Python版本与labelImg要求的版本兼容。
2. 标注文件打开问题:重新打开标注文件时可能会发生闪退。这可能是由于标注文件的顺序变化导致的,解决方法是将顺序修改回原来的位置。
3. 类别减少:有时候在classes.txt文件中删除了一些类别,这可能导致闪退。解决方法是确保classes.txt文件中包含了所有需要标注的类别。
为了避免labelImg闪退,你可以采取以下措施:
- 确保你的Python版本与labelImg要求的版本兼容。
- 在重新打开标注文件时,确保标注文件的顺序没有发生变化。
- 确保classes.txt文件中包含了所有需要标注的类别。